Crispy Homemade Mozzarella Sticks Recipe with Marinara Dipping Sauce

Prep Time 25 minutes
Cook Time 3 minutes
Total Time 28 minutes
Servings: 15 sticks
Course: Appetizers
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 138

Ingredients
  

Breading Mixture
  • 1.5 cups plain Panko
  • 0.5 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 0.5 teaspoon dried parsley
  • 0.25 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 0.25 teaspoon table salt
Main Ingredients
  • 2 large eggs beaten
  • 0.5 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 lb whole milk mozzarella block or string cheese
  • Vegetable oil for frying
  • Marinara sauce for dipping

Equipment

  • Deep pan

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Prepare a frying station with three bowls: one with flour, one with beaten eggs, and one with the Panko mixture seasoned with Italian seasoning, dried parsley, garlic powder, black pepper, and salt.
  2. Cut the mozzarella into sticks.
  3. Dredge each mozzarella stick in flour, dip into the egg, and then coat in the Panko mixture.
Cooking
  1. Heat vegetable oil in a deep pan over medium heat.
  2. Fry the mozzarella sticks in batches until they are golden brown, about 3 minutes, turning occasionally.
  3. Drain on paper towels and serve with marinara sauce for dipping.
